Deploy step 4 for Sproutly, the plant-watering scheduler. Build the scheduler image from the release branch, run the irrigation-window tests, and tag the artifact. Confirm the cron migration applied cleanly on staging before promoting. Nothing else changes in this release. Sign the tagged image before pushing to the production registry, using the key that follows.

deploy key for kagup-bawig: bky9_ZMq28eTw9

## Changelog — GivenNote Mailer 2.6

Defaults changed for the donation-receipt mailer ahead of the Thornfield campaign. Batch size is lowered to reduce provider throttling, retry backoff is now exponential rather than fixed, and receipts default to the consolidated annual template. Release manager: confirm these land in all three regions before cutover. The new shipped defaults are as follows.

config for kahif-tafog:
[lamdor]
port = 5432
team = holdor
host = lamdor.ordinsys.example
region = north-1
access_code = ac_98de10
timeout_ms = 1500

Ticket #4471 — Graphspindle vault locked. The dependency graph visualizer can't render release candidates because its metadata vault auto-locked after three failed token refreshes. Build annotations for the Ravelo 3.2 cut are blocked until it's reopened. Per the escalation from Teodor, the release manager is authorized to unlock it manually before tomorrow's freeze. Enter the recovery passphrase below at the unlock prompt.

strongbox words: druath-quenael